AMD's High-Profile Partnership with Microsoft: What It Means for the Gaming Industry
In recent news, Advanced Micro Devices (AMD) has announced a significant partnership with Microsoft. This collaboration is expected to have far-reaching implications for the gaming industry, particularly in terms of graphics processing and AI-powered technology.
The Partnership Details
According to reports, AMD has signed a deal with Microsoft to provide Radeon graphics processors for Windows-based gaming systems. This partnership marks a significant shift in the tech giant's strategy, as it seeks to expand its presence in the gaming market.
Microsoft, on the other hand, is leveraging AMD's expertise to enhance its Azure cloud computing platform. The collaboration aims to improve AI-powered processing capabilities, which will enable more complex and realistic graphics rendering.
